Position Summary:  

Triumph Modular is seeking a Road Service Technician to join a highly motivated operations team. This individual should have strong communication and interpersonal skills. This role requires the ability to multitask in a fast-moving environment while maintaining our quality standards, using the most cost-effective methods to make the clearing, demo, changeovers, retrofitting, and upgrades to Triumph’s units.    

 

Core Functions and Responsibilities:   

  • Responds to service calls for office trailers, office buildings, and containers throughout New England as needed.
  • To perform heating and cooling service calls, which could be but are not limited to BARD and thru-wall cooling units.
  • To deliver and repair temporary stairs for modular and mobile office units.
  • Ensures all tasks are performed promptly and cost-effectively, consistent with established operations procedures and requirements.
  • Operate any company vehicle and equipment in a safe, appropriate manner.
  • Responsible for adhering to company safety policies and procedures.
  • Ensures the availability and proper condition of labor materials.
  • Ensure all tasks, whether a building to go on rent or a company initiative, are completed promptly.
  • Assist in developing methods of readying office trailers/modular buildings to reduce service calls.
  • Maintain and keep an inventory of all necessary parts and equipment.
  • Performs minor carpentry, plumbing, and electrical assessments and troubleshooting. 
  • To accurately report daily service calls, including well-written descriptions of all completed work for backup billing. 
  • Provide aid to Shop Technicians: i.e. assist in readying building and quality control for units to go on rent.
  • Ability to deliver and install ancillary items (VAPS), i.e., desks, chairs, file cabinets, whiteboards, walls, stairs, ramps, etc. 
  • *Other Duties as assigned.
